Abstract
The adsorption isotherms of MCl(2) (M = Mn, Ni, Cu, Zn and Cd) and FeC l3 by silica gel chemically modified with benzimidazole molecules (= S I(CH2)(3)-NC7H5N) were studied in ethanol solution at 298 K. A column made of modified silica was used to adsorb and preconcentrate the abov e metal ions from ethanol solution. Elution was done with 0.1 M hydroc hloric acid in an ethanol/water mixture having a mole fraction of wate r of 0.8. The material was applied in the preconcentration of metal io ns from commercial ethanol normally used as engine fuel.
